Why Accreditation Matters for Christian Universities


The term Accredited Christian University matters because students want confidence in the quality and recognition of their education. Accreditation is commonly viewed as a key factor when comparing institutions, as it often links to academic standards, structured programmes and institutional credibility. Learners should always check programme details, eligibility requirements, recognition and academic policies before making a final choice. In faith-based learning, credibility and trust matter greatly because students invest time, money and future plans into study that supports career goals alongside spiritual growth.
